Dubai Remains a Top Choice Despite Uncertainty

Share


Dubai continues to draw people from across the globe, even as recent regional tensions create a sense of uncertainty.

For years, the city has been viewed as a land of opportunity, known for its high standard of living, world-class infrastructure, and financial perks such as zero income tax. These core advantages remain intact.
At the same time, ongoing conflicts have caused some unease among residents. Disruptions to travel and temporary school closures have impacted daily routines, prompting a few families to relocate to safer places for now. However, these decisions are largely precautionary rather than permanent.

Despite the challenges, Dubai’s appeal remains strong. Expats continue to value the lifestyle, career opportunities, and global connectivity the city offers. Compared to high-tax countries, its financial benefits are a major factor keeping people anchored.

Even those who have temporarily moved away are not closing the door on Dubai. Instead, they are waiting for
stability to return, reflecting continued confidence in the city’s future.

In short, while current tensions have introduced some uncertainty, Dubai remains a preferred destination. Its long-term advantages continue to outweigh short-term concerns, reinforcing its position as a leading global hub.
